Pocket Door Repair in Conroe, TX
Pocket door repair services address issues related to sliding doors that operate within a wall cavity, commonly used to save space and enhance room accessibility.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ing damaged or misaligned tracks, rollers, or guides, as well as addressing problems like sticking, noise, or door detachment. Homeowners often seek assistance with pocket doors that no longer slide smoothly, have become misaligned, or are stuck entirely, ensuring the door functions properly and maintains the aesthetic appeal of the space.
Before requesting pocket door rep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the repair work needed, including whether the entire door assembly or just certain components require attention. It’s helpful to identify if the door is properly aligned, if the track or rollers are damaged, or if there are issues with the door’s hardware. Clarifying these details can assist in determining the appropriate repair approach and ensure the door operates safely and efficiently within the existing space.

Pocket Door Repair Questions
What issues can occur with pocket doors? Common problems include sticking, misalignment, or the door coming off its track.
How are pocket door repairs typically handled? Repairs often involve realigning tracks, replacing rollers, or fixing the door frame for smooth operation.
Can pocket doors be repaired if they are difficult to open or close? Yes, repairs can address obstructions, damaged rollers, or track issues to restore proper movement.
What should property owners know about pocket door maintenance? Regular inspection of tracks and rollers can help prevent common problems and prolong door functionality.
